Overview of the Yamaha RX-V677

The Yamaha RX-V677 is a 7․2-channel AV receiver designed for high-performance home theater systems․ It features built-in Wi-Fi, HDMI version support, and 4K upscaling for enhanced video quality․ With AirPlay and HTC Connect, it offers seamless wireless connectivity․ The receiver also includes YPAO R․S․C․ (Reflected Sound Control) and YPAO Volume for optimal sound calibration․ Multi-zone operation allows for system expansion, making it versatile for diverse entertainment needs․ Its robust design ensures superior sound quality and compatibility with modern media formats․

Using YPAO (Yamaha Parametric Acoustic Optimizer)

YPAO automatically optimizes your system’s sound quality by analyzing room acoustics and speaker placement․ It ensures balanced audio reproduction by measuring and adjusting frequency response, phase, and volume levels․ Simply connect the included YPAO microphone, follow on-screen instructions, and let the system calibrate your setup․ This feature enhances clarity, bass response, and overall listening experience, making it ideal for achieving professional-grade sound in your home theater without manual adjustments․

Manual Sound Calibration Options

For precise control, the Yamaha RX-V677 offers manual sound calibration options alongside YPAO․ Adjust settings like equalizer frequencies, crossover points, and speaker levels to tailor the audio to your preference․ Manual calibration allows fine-tuning of bass response, treble clarity, and surround sound balance․ Use the on-screen menu to set channel levels, delay, and high-pass filters․ This feature is ideal for audiophiles seeking customized sound reproduction․ Calibration can be done using test tones or external measurement tools for optimal results․

Resolving No Sound or Connectivity Problems

If experiencing no sound or connectivity issues, start by checking all cable connections and ensuring they are securely plugged in․ Restart the receiver and connected devices to reset the system․ Verify HDMI settings, ensuring correct input selection and proper configuration․ Check for firmware updates, as outdated software can cause compatibility issues․ If using wireless connections, ensure stable network connectivity․ Consult the troubleshooting section for detailed steps to diagnose and resolve audio or connection problems effectively, ensuring seamless performance from your Yamaha RX-V677 receiver․

HDMI and Network Connection Troubleshooting

For HDMI issues, ensure all cables are securely connected and HDMI-CEC is enabled on compatible devices․ Check the HDMI input selection on your TV and receiver․ If no signal is detected, verify the HDMI port’s functionality by testing it with another device․ For network problems, restart your router and receiver, then check the Wi-Fi connection status․ If issues persist, reset the receiver to factory settings, ensuring you back up your preferences first․ Consult the manual for detailed steps to resolve HDMI and network connectivity problems effectively․
